A motorist travelling with a constant speed of 1.5 x 10" m/s passes a school- crossing corner, where the speed limit is 1.0 x 10 m/s. Just as the motorist passes the school-crossing sign, a police officer on a motorcycle stopped there starts in pursuit with a constant acceleration of 3.0 x 10' m/s a. How much time elapses before the officer passes the motorist? b. What is the officer's speed at that time? C. At that time, what distance has each vehicle traveled
